Battery life (continuous playback)
By setting as follows, a longer battery life can be expected.
The times below are approximated when “Equalizer” is deactivated, and “Screensaver”
is set to “Blank.”
Furthermore, for videos, the time approximated when the brightness of the screen
is set to “3.”
The time below may differ depending on ambient temperature or the status of use.
The times below are approximated when “Equalizer” is deactivated, and “Screensaver”
is set to “Blank.”
Furthermore, for videos, the time approximated when the brightness of the screen
is set to “3.”
The time below may differ depending on ambient temperature or the status of use.
NWZ-E435F/E436F/E436FK/E438F
Music
Playback at MP3 128 kbps
Playback at MP3 128 kbps
Approximately 45 hours
Playback at WMA 128 kbps
Approximately 45 hours
Playback at AAC-LC 128 kbps
Approximately 40 hours
Playback at Linear PCM 1411 kbps
Approximately 40 hours
Video
Playback at MPEG-4 384 kbps
Playback at MPEG-4 384 kbps
Approximately 8 hours
Playback at AVC 384 kbps
Approximately 6.5 hours
Playback at WMV 384 kbps
Approximately 7.5 hours
FM radio
At receiving FM broadcasting
At receiving FM broadcasting
Approximately 21 hours

Operating temperature
5 °C to 35 °C (41 °F to 95 °F)
Power source
• Built-in rechargeable lithium-ion battery
• USB power (from a computer via the supplied USB cable)
Charging time
USB-based charging
Approx. 4 hours (full charge), Approx. 2 hours (approx. 80 %)
